Illustration of the opening of azuma bridge in tokyo. Date: 1887. Dimensions: 14 1/8 x 28 1/2 in. (35.9 x 72.4 cm). Medium: ink and color on paper, polychrome woodblock print, prints. Collection: Metropolitan Museum of Art. 東京名所之内吾妻橋新築之図-Illustration of the Opening of Azuma Bridge in Tokyo (Tokyo meisho no uchi azuma bashi shinchiku no zu) MET DP147643
